Tangier Ibn Battouta Airport is an international airport serving Tangier, the capital city of the Tanger-Tetouan-Al Hoceima region in Morocco. The airport is named after Ibn Battuta, a Moroccan traveller who was born in Tangier. Tangier Ibn Battouta Airport is situated 4 km southeast of Marina Hercule.
